In today's fast-paced world, many people are looking for ways to supplement their income or pursue their passions outside of their regular jobs. This trend is not limited to just one corner of the globe – it is a global phenomenon, including in Latin America. As the region continues to grow economically and technologically, there are increasingly more opportunities for side hustles and alternative careers to thrive. Let's dive into some of the popular side hustle job options in Latin America. **1. Freelancing:** Freelancing has become a popular choice for many individuals in Latin America. With skills ranging from graphic design and content writing to web development and digital marketing, freelancers in the region have access to a global market through online platforms such as Upwork and Freelancer. This allows them to work with clients from around the world and earn a significant income. **2. E-commerce:** The e-commerce industry is booming in Latin America, offering numerous opportunities for individuals to start their own online businesses. Whether through selling handmade crafts on platforms like Etsy or setting up a dropshipping store on Shopify, there are various ways to enter the e-commerce market and generate extra income. **3. Online tutoring:** With the rise of remote work and online education, online tutoring has become a lucrative side hustle option in Latin America. Whether teaching English to students abroad or offering specialized classes in subjects like math or science, online tutoring allows individuals to share their knowledge and skills while earning money from the comfort of their own homes. **4. Ride-sharing and delivery services:** Platforms like Uber, Rappi, and Glovo have gained popularity in Latin America, offering flexible job opportunities for individuals looking to earn extra income through ride-sharing or food delivery services. These platforms provide a convenient way for people to work part-time or on weekends, making it an ideal side hustle option for those with busy schedules. **5. Social media influencing:** With the increasing influence of social media, many individuals in Latin America are turning their online presence into a source of income. By partnering with brands, creating sponsored content, or monetizing their social media accounts, influencers can earn money while sharing their interests and passions with their followers. In conclusion, Latin America offers a wealth of opportunities for individuals looking to explore side hustle options and alternative careers. Whether through freelancing, e-commerce, online tutoring, ride-sharing, or social media influencing, there are numerous paths to supplementing income and pursuing passions outside of traditional employment.
